This outstanding Upper Nidderdale four bedroom converted barn with annexe has been expertly extended and upgraded within delightful gardens boasting far-reaching moorland views.
A most pleasant barn conversion which has been extended and renovated to a very high standard including high quality kitchen and bathroom fittings and tastefully appointed accommodation.
This immaculately presented property offers a wealth of charm and character including stone fireplace and oak skirting boards and internal doors along with the modern conveniences of oil-fired central heating and wooden framed replacement double glazed windows throughout.
A welcoming reception hall leads to an impressive 22'6ft sitting room with feature fireplace and a separate well-appointed dining kitchen with electric Aga and bespoke fittings. There is the additional comfort of a separate utility/boot room and a ground floor bedroom / study and neighbouring bathroom - ideal for visitors and guests.
On the first floor three double family bedrooms are served by a stylish shower room. There is also a skilfully renovated detached former outbuilding known as 'The Hearse House' with exposed A frame beams and a cast iron stove - this offers many options for relaxation and occasional guest accommodation and home working.
There are pretty fully enclosed lawned gardens with seating areas enabling maximum enjoyment of panoramic valley aspects and a gated driveway provides off road car parking.
Middlesmoor is an unspoilt village with its own pub, at the head of Nidderdale. Located approximately 7 miles from the popular town of Pateley Bridge, with a varied selection of shops, restaurants, schools and sporting facilities. From here the market town of Skipton and the spa town of Harrogate are easily accessible.
